When our bodies' natural production of these proteins begins to decline with age, introducing peptides into your skincare routine can act as a powerful catalyst, signaling your skin to ramp up its own production processes.
The versatility of peptides lies in their ability to act as "skin messengers." They are specifically designed to communicate with skin cells, prompting them to perform targeted functions. This intelligent signaling mechanism underpins their wide range of cosmetic benefits. For instance, signal peptides are particularly adept at sending messages to different parts of the skin to promote the synthesis of collagen and elastin. This direct communication can lead to a noticeable improvement in skin firmness and elasticity, effectively combating the sagging and loss of definition that often accompanies aging.
Beyond their role in structural protein synthesis, peptides offer a multifaceted approach to skin health. Many are recognized as popular anti-aging ingredients due to their capacity to target the visible signs of aging. They can help to reduce fine lines and wrinkles, smoothing the skin's surface for a more refined appearance. Furthermore, certain peptides possess potent anti-inflammatory properties. Anti-inflammatory peptides, rather than solely signaling or blocking, focus on calming irritation, reducing redness, and bolstering the skin's barrier function. This makes them invaluable for individuals with sensitive or reactive skin.
